Output 17c937ee03158aa2c7e99a21a8dc05e75c09d4a832a5cf334ac2f530dc9c0115:1

value
12065438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595845afeceec490e91c973fc5c42b6690ba5368 OP_EQUAL
address
39qRosrw2UuuPKzABUfRCb9v71mUBgR3es
transaction
17c937ee03158aa2c7e99a21a8dc05e75c09d4a832a5cf334ac2f530dc9c0115
spent
true